By using this mode, you can add, delete, or change the serial number of a transmitter in a zone, but retain
all other existing data that has been programmed for that zone. Note that the ✻83 Enhanced Sequential
mode requires that all zone information must first be entered using the ✻56 Enhanced Zone Programming
mode for all zones below zone number 26 (4 button key area).
Certain button-type transmitters have more than one button (e.g., 5804). Note that each button must be
assigned to a different zone. Similarly, the 5816 Transmitter has contact terminals and a reed switch for use
with a magnet. If using both, each must also be assigned to a different zone.
This means that the procedures that follow must be repeated for each button-type zone below zone number
26 or contact on the transmitter. Four zone button-type devices are held in zones 26 and above. They will be
started on boundaries of zones 26, 30, 34, and 38. These four zone button-type devices will have the option to
have all information entered in this field. One entry will set the loop number, report code, zone type, and
input device type for all 4 buttons, and a second entry will enter one serial number into four zones.
The following explains these prompts in detail. The left column identifies the prompts and lists the available
entries. The right column provides a further explanation of the entries.
Notes: (1) Use this mode only after all other zone information has been programmed, including transmitter loop numbers
except for button-type zones over zone number 26. The panel will stop at zones 26, 30, 34 and 38 and zone data
can be entered as a default here
(2) Any zone which already has a serial number learned in will not be accessible in ✻83 Enhanced Sequential mode.
(3) Entry of a number other than one specified will give unpredictable results.
(4) In Enhanced Sequential Mode, 4 button type keys will always be enrolled simultaneously. They will be stopped at
the 4 button boundaries of 26, 30, 34 and 38, provided the zone is free of a serial number. If the first zone of the
key has a serial number enrolled, the remaining keys cannot be programmed in sequential mode. In addition, if
the zone has not been set up (duplicate loop, missing zone type, etc.) only entries 0 (skip to the next zone) and 4
(copy the key template) will be allowed.
(5) You may find it convenient to adjust the volume setting before entering the Programming Mode. This will allow
you to clearly hear feedback announcements or system beeps.

✻83 Enhanced Sequential Mode
Zone Number
Enter the 2-digit zone number of the first transmitter to have its serial number entered.
The system will announce the Voice Descriptor for the selected zone number, if it is
programmed.
Press [✻] to continue. Starting with this zone number, the system will search for the first
transmitter that has all of the following attributes pre-programmed in ✻56 ENHANCED
ZONE PROGRAMMING:
The appropriate input type was selected in ✻56 (RF, UR, or BR programmed)
a)
The appropriate loop number was selected in ✻56.
b)
c)
No serial number has been programmed
d)
Zone type
If the first zone number entered does not have one or more of the above attributes, the
system will search its database for the first zone that does, and will display it at the
enroll SERIAL NUMBER prompt (1b).
Enter 00 to exit. Prompt "83" blinks, indicating the mode is inactive.
Note: Two exceptions to the requirement above exist for keys. Four zone button type
devices (zone numbers 26, 30, 34, and 38) will be stopped only if there are no serial
numbers enrolled in all 4 zones of the key, regardless of the attributes that have been
entered. In addition, zone types are not required to be present. In this case, 1A,
Option 4 must be selected prior to "Learn".
SELECTIONS
Enter 2-digit zone number.
[✻] = continue; system searches for zones not yet entered (for zones 2 through 25 a zone
type must be entered), then advances to ENROLL SERIAL NUMBER prompt "1b"
00 = exit Sequential mode
